Steel Manufacturing: How Artificial Intelligence is Shaping the Future of Employment and the Job Market

The steel manufacturing industry has always been a cornerstone of the global economy, providing essential materials for construction, infrastructure, and manufacturing. However, the sector has faced challenges in recent years, including increased competition, fluctuating market demand, and the need to embrace new technologies to remain competitive. One such technology that is revolutionizing the steel manufacturing industry is Artificial intelligence (AI). Artificial intelligence, with its ability to analyze vast amounts of data, optimize processes, and make complex decisions, is transforming steel manufacturing in various ways. From predictive maintenance to quality control, AI is streamlining operations, improving efficiency, and reducing costs for steel manufacturers. This technology is enabling companies to produce steel more quickly, accurately, and sustainably than ever before. One of the key impacts of AI in steel manufacturing is its effect on employment and the job market. While AI has the potential to create new job opportunities in areas such as data analysis, programming, and AI implementation, it is also reshaping the traditional roles within the industry. As AI-powered automation systems take on tasks that were previously done by humans, there is a growing concern about the impact on the workforce. On one hand, AI is enabling steel manufacturers to enhance productivity and competitiveness, which can lead to business growth and job creation. For example, AI-driven robotic systems can handle hazardous or repetitive tasks, increasing safety and freeing up employees to focus on more strategic and high-value activities. Additionally, AI can help companies upskill their workforce by providing training programs in emerging technologies, ensuring that employees remain relevant in the rapidly evolving industry. On the other hand, the widespread adoption of AI in steel manufacturing could potentially lead to job displacement for workers whose roles are automated by AI systems. This shift in the workforce landscape highlights the need for proactive measures to reskill and retrain employees to meet the demands of the digital age. Governments, industries, and educational institutions must collaborate to develop programs that equip workers with the skills needed to thrive in a technology-driven environment. In conclusion, artificial intelligence is revolutionizing the steel manufacturing industry, offering unprecedented opportunities for innovation, efficiency, and sustainability. While AI has the potential to transform the industry for the better, it also presents challenges in terms of employment and the job market. By embracing AI responsibly, investing in workforce development, and fostering a culture of continuous learning, the steel manufacturing sector can navigate the complexities of the digital age and emerge stronger and more resilient than ever before.
